POE Computers

A PoE computer efficiently receives power and data through a single Ethernet cable, streamlining network device setup. Widely used in industrial and commercial settings, PoE computers reduce complexities and costs by eliminating the need for multiple cables. Popular in surveillance systems for deployment in remote areas without traditional power access.

Why Choose PoE Computers From Assured Systems?

1. Simplification

Our PoE computers allow the transmission of both power and data through a single network cable, such as an Ethernet cable. This significantly reduces the need for additional electrical wiring and outlets close to each device. By consolidating cables, organisations can achieve a cleaner, more organised installation, especially in environments where space is limited or where power outlets are not readily available.

2. Cost and Time Efficient

Installing our PoE computers can lead to substantial savings in terms of both cost and installation time. Since there’s no need to fit new power lines, initial setup costs are lower. Additionally, the ease of deploying our PoE computers enables faster setup and scalability. Organisations can easily add or relocate devices without the need to consider power outlet proximity, saving on future modification costs.

3. Flexibility

Our PoE computers can be easily relocated without concern for access to power outlets. This is particularly beneficial in dynamic industrial environments where machinery and monitoring systems may need to be reconfigured frequently. We create adaptable PoE computing solutions that can grow and change according to our client’s needs, ensuring the long-term relevance and usability of installed systems.

Applications of PoE Computers

Security

PoE is heavily utilised in security camera setups because it allows for easy installation of cameras in locations devoid of power outlets. PoE computers can manage multiple network cameras, supplying power while facilitating data transfer and storage. This setup enables centralised management of security footage and integrated analytics, essential for modern security systems in retail, commercial, and industrial premises.

Kiosk Computers

Kiosk systems are used extensively in retail, transportation, and hospitality. PoE simplifies the installation of these kiosks by reducing the need for additional power cables and outlets, enabling flexible placement and reducing overall deployment costs. These systems rely on steady, centralised power management, making PoE computers an ideal solution for maintaining consistent operation.

Digital Signage

Digital signage solutions benefit significantly from PoE, especially in environments where flexibility and reliability are crucial. Digital signs display real-time information or advertisements in shopping centres, universities and public spaces. With PoE computers, the deployment of these signs can occur in areas lacking convenient power sourcing. The streamlined cabling also supports a cleaner, more attractive setup.
